Tikvah Management's Q2 2025 Portfolio in Review
As of Q2 2025, Tikvah Management held 24 positions worth $311M, up 5.8% from $294M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 79% of the portfolio.
Tikvah Management withdrew a net $20.6M in Q2 2025, closing 2 positions and reducing 5 holdings. Its most notable exit was AvidXchange, an estimated $8.33M position sold in full.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Consumer Discretionary at 21% of assets, up from 21%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Healthcare.
Against the trend, Tikvah Management added an estimated $919K to Resolute Holdings Management.
